The Igaro S1 Pro is the world's highest performing USB power converter and fuses together our advanced knowledge and experience with the very best technology. Use the Igaro S1 Pro with STVZO 3W dynamo hub and charge your USB devices on your next Audax / Randonneuring challenge, round-the-world tour or commute to work.

By integrating maximum-power-point-tracking and dual reactance tuning, the Igaro S1 Pro extracts every milliwatt of power out of the dynamo hub and does so at maximum efficiency, regardless of speed and riding volatility. This power is buffered into super-capacitors with 60 times the capacity of those found in high-end dynamo lights and which provides up to 4 minutes of standby power. With two USB-C ports designated for primary and secondary roles, power is first delivered to a phone or GPS and then surplus power is typically output to a power-bank.

With an all metal body which doubles up as an accessory bar and IP69 waterproof rating (keep the USB ports dry - all USB ports corrode when wet), the Igaro S1 Pro is made for long-term use. It works at any speed, generates no heat and comes with a 5 year international warranty.

Specification
- 8.0A maximum (shared between USB-C ports)
- USBv1 (100mA) current at 76kph
- USBv2 (500mA) current at 12.5kph
- USBv3 (900mA) current at 18kph
- USB-C CC (1.5A) current at 30kph
- 150g weight (with two brackets)
- 188mm length x 22.2mm diameter
- Removeable power cable
- Tuning optimised for Schmidt SON 28 at 15kph and 25kph (but works well with any 3W dynamo hub)
- Surplus power hoovering on dynamo light detection

I was torn between the Igaro D2 and Igaro S1 and chose the Igaro S1 for a 2 month tour around Namibia and SA. Charging a phone and keeping a DJI Mini 3 drone topped up seemed a lot to ask for dynamo power and initially I carried a power-bank to supplement the power generation. Half way through the power-bank got wet and failed, but I managed fine without it thanks I'm sure to the huge super-capacitors (240F versus 4F in most high-end dynamo lights!) that work so brilliantly at soaking up the volatile dynamo hub power.

What else? There's a aluminium body with flush lights that don't annoy and the USB ports are recessed so rain isn't an issue. No further brackets or protection are necessary.
